Hi all hope you are doing well during these strange times. Looking for some insight from you guys. With all this time at home I devolved an upgrade itch that I must scratch.

 

Current system:

 

B150m

i5 6500

8Gb ram @2133

Gtx 970

Samsung SSD

 

Not the greatest system by a long shot but it has treated me well since I built her five years ago, I use it mainly for gaming. I want to upgrade but I am kind of stuck with some choices. I want to order a 2060 and another 8Gb kit of ram but I also feel my cpu needs to be upgraded at some point as well. Will I see a worthwhile difference on my set up now if I buy the 2060 and ram? I would like like to get an i7 7700 because my MB would allow for that CPU with a bios update but I can not justify the price. The Ryzen cpu's are very attractive at this point and priced right. I am just kind of lost at this point. Should I upgrade ram and GPU on this rig first? Or do I make the jump to another platform first?

I am in Canada. So I would see better performance from doing the board and CPU upgrade first in your opinion? I play a lot of simulation type games Cities skylines ect. The new mount and blade made it very apparent I need a new cpu lol

I'd say cities:skylines definitely benefits from CPU power quite a bit. From what I've seen, the new Mount and Blade can be very smoothly played at high/max on the GTX 970.
